A Firearms License is a license issued by the Government that allows you to possess firearms, acquire firearms and buy ammunition. There are two types: "Possession Only" and "Possession and Acquisition".

Individuals who wish to acquire restricted firearms must take the full classroom delivery of the CFSC (above) and successfully complete the Canadian Restricted Firearms Safety Course (CRFSC)
The Canadian Firearms Safety Course (CFSC) was developed in partnership with the provinces and territories, national organizations with an ongoing interest in firearms safety, and many firearms and hunter education course instructors from across Canada.
